Q. A 100-kW, 230-V, dc shunt generator, with Ra = 0.05 , and Rf = 57.5 has no-load rotational loss (friction, windage, and core loss) of 1.8 kW. Compute:
(a) The generator efficiency at full load.
(b) The horsepower output from the prime mover to drive the generator at this load.
